Main menu
This is a very important element of web page design. The main menu should feature conspicuously so that navigation around the website is simple and simple to follow. You don't want to ever have to click on the back button to get to a page on the site. It is also essential that the main menu isn't done in something such as javascript as search engines like google are not able to navigate this kind of code and this will make your website perform badly in the rankings. Also be certain that the primary menu is easy to read. You do not want to make use of yellow text on a green button or something like that.
Pictures
It is essential to have a few photos on each page of your web site. This makes the site or web page look more interactive and interesting. The images have to be relevant to the main topic of the page though. Ensure that you fill in the alt meta tag for every picture in your template or content management system though because this adds content which search engines are able to see to your website.
Text
The written text ought to be well written and laid out neatly between your pictures. People don't like to have to read big chunks of text. They prefer having the ability to digest small amounts, a few lines at the most, at any given time in between looking at photos which are relevant to the text. The written text ought to be in a font that is easy to read and a large enough size for the average person to read.

Header
This is the place to set your logo and fancy pictures. It'll appear on each and every page and frequently will include your main menu though, so ensure that it's not irritating or even distracting.
Meta tags
This is important since the meta tags are utilized by search engines like google to get a quick idea of what your site is all about. If you don't fill them in you are passing up on some important SEO factors that will influence your website.
